We Recycle!

When you receive your package from The Village Geek, chances are 90% that it was shipped in used packaging.


That's because 90% of our boxes, and fill materials are recycled.  The few boxes we do buy are made using recycled corrugated materials.

The Village Geek also recycles computer parts.   The older used computers that we take on trade are given to local charities if they are usable, and are disassembled and distributed to repair people if they are not longer viable.  Dead boards and cases are sent to a company that recycles the metals in the parts.

At The Village Geek, we believe that less than 1% of our parts, and shipping materials end up in land fills.
